Morphology

Islamofascist = Islam + fascist (transparent) = Islam + fascist

The meaning is directly composed from 'Islam' + 'fascist' (with a linking vowel '-o-'), so a learner who knows both base words can infer the adjectival meaning, though political nuance may require background knowledge.

Etymology

Islamofascist joins the name Islam ('submission') and fascist (a word for an extreme, authoritarian political movement), so it is used to label a movement, policy, or idea that mixes Islamic belief with fascist-style politics.
